I'm in TDF right now and am planning on heading up ruta 40 soon. my bike only has a 180-200 mile range and from what i can tell that should be just fine. Once you get to Santa cruz province you can pick up a map of that lables the gas station locations from the tourist office (found one in Caleta Olivia I believe). I also found a plastic 5 liter gas container at one of the stations for 5 pesos for a stretch i was concerned about. your range should be just fine.
